28 package org.apache.http.message;
29
30 import org.apache.http.annotation.NotThreadSafe;
31
32 /**
33 * This class represents a context of a parsing operation:
34 * <ul>
35 * <li>the current position the parsing operation is expected to start at</li>
36 * <li>the bounds limiting the scope of the parsing operation</li>
37 * </ul>
38 *
39 * @since 4.0
40 */
41 @NotThreadSafe
42 public class ParserCursor {
43
44 private final int lowerBound;
45 private final int upperBound;
46 private int pos;
47
48 public ParserCursor(final int lowerBound, final int upperBound) {
49 super();
50 if (lowerBound < 0) {
51 throw new IndexOutOfBoundsException("Lower bound cannot be negative");
52 }
53 if (lowerBound > upperBound) {
54 throw new IndexOutOfBoundsException("Lower bound cannot be greater then upper bound");
55 }
56 this.lowerBound = lowerBound;
57 this.upperBound = upperBound;
58 this.pos = lowerBound;
59 }
60
61 public int getLowerBound() {
62 return this.lowerBound;
63 }
64
65 public int getUpperBound() {
66 return this.upperBound;
67 }
68
69 public int getPos() {
70 return this.pos;
71 }
72
73 public void updatePos(final int pos) {
74 if (pos < this.lowerBound) {
75 throw new IndexOutOfBoundsException("pos: "+pos+" < lowerBound: "+this.lowerBound);
76 }
77 if (pos > this.upperBound) {
78 throw new IndexOutOfBoundsException("pos: "+pos+" > upperBound: "+this.upperBound);
79 }
80 this.pos = pos;
81 }
82
83 public boolean atEnd() {
84 return this.pos >= this.upperBound;
85 }
86
87 @Override
88 public String toString() {
89 final StringBuilder buffer = new StringBuilder();
90 buffer.append('[');
91 buffer.append(Integer.toString(this.lowerBound));
92 buffer.append('>');
93 buffer.append(Integer.toString(this.pos));
94 buffer.append('>');
95 buffer.append(Integer.toString(this.upperBound));
96 buffer.append(']');
97 return buffer.toString();
98 }
99
100 }
